Ariane Cornell
Ariane is the Executive Director of the Space Generation Advisory Council (SGAC). Previously, Ariane worked in management consulting, first with Accenture, based in San Francisco,and then with Booz Allen Hamilton in Washington, D.C. A dual French-American citizen, Ariane studied at Stanford University where she earned her degree in Science, Technology, and Society with a focus in Management Science and Engineering.
Ariane serves in the aerospace community in other capacities and organisations. In addition to serving on the board of Women in Aerospace (WIA) Europe, she is a member of the American WIA. Further, Ariane is a member of the American Institute of Aeronautics and Astronautics and serves on its International Activities Committee and the Young Professional Committee. Ariane also publishes and writes as a guest blogger for "Space News".
Current position: Executive Director of the Space Generation Advisory Council in Support of the United Nations Programme on Space Applications (SGAC)
